What is an A1 Certificate?
An A1 certificate is a legal document that proves an self-employed or employed person is a member to their country's social security system. This means they can remain exempt from contributing to the host country for a certain period of time, depending on the country they are in and the length of their business trip or assignment. It is important for anyone traveling to work in another EU country or EEA/EFTA state as well as self-employed professionals and civil servants.
If someone is traveling to a country where an A1 certificate is required, they need to bring it with them. This can speed up entry and help you avoid a potential fine from the labor inspectorate. It is crucial to use the correct form when applying for the A1 certificate and to provide all the necessary documentation to receive the approval. Why do I need an A1 Certificate
The A1 certificate allows individuals to keep their social security benefits even while working in another country and avoid double contributions. Without an A1 certificate, individuals are required to contribute to the social security system of their home country as well as their host country, which could be costly for companies and employees alike.
The A1 certificate is a proof that an employee or self-employed individual has social security coverage in their home country. It is required for all work trips or workation to other EU countries and also Iceland Liechtenstein Norway Switzerland and the United Kingdom. Social security authorities are able to investigate individuals who do not have their A1 certificate, despite the fact that they are not frequently checked on trains or freeways.
It is therefore recommended to apply for an A1 certification as soon as they are aware that they are working in a different EEA member state. The application process itself is fairly straightforward and the burden of obtaining an A1 certificate is considerably smaller than the risk of being slapped with penalties for not complying with local social security authorities.

To get an A1 certification, the individual must submit a formal application to their social insurance institution in their country of residence. The form typically includes details like their name and nationality, their employer and date of employment. The form is then sent to the appropriate authority for review. Once the application is approved, the person will be issued an A1 certificate in either digital or paper form. The certificate will have to be provided to the social security agency in their host country, and copies should also be provided to coworkers.
The A1 certificate is able to be used in all EU, EEA and Swiss member states. The A1 certificate is not a substitute for a visa or work permit. It is still a useful tool that workers should get prior to starting work abroad.

Where Can I Get an A1 Certificate?
In order to legally work in another EU country, an employee must have an A1 document that is valid. This document lists the host country of an individual (where they temporarily work) and the country of residence (their home country). It determines which country they pay their taxes and social insurance premiums. The A1 certificate is a safeguard against double payments and makes sure that employees only pay into the systems to which they are entitled. To get an A1 certificate, an individual must contact their home or host country's social insurance institution. The process is complex and varies from country the country. It is recommended to apply well in advance of your trip.
A1 Certificates are required for all European citizens working abroad. The certificate is also required by anyone who travels to an EU country or EEA for business. This directive also applies to Switzerland which is a signatory of the EC Treaty. The A1 is an essential document for companies who employ international employees and travel extensively for business reasons.
The A1 certification process is governed by Regulation 883/2004. It lays out the rules for determining what social security law is in force when workers travel between countries within the EU. This is to avoid "wage-and-social dumping" which is when employers take advantage of the tax differentials between their home and host country of their posted workers.
